    Actually, I think the changes need to start with the GM. Forget all the idiotic profane filled pep rallies and bulletin board material for opponents, he does not seem able to build a team capable of post season success. He's been a GM for five years and all of his teams have been good enough to make the playoffs, but not a single one has made it past the first round. The closest they came was the DEN team he inherited from Mark Warkentein. The last three years, Ujiri's teams have been good enough to get HCA in the first round, but for the third year in a row, they will prove woefully incapable of exploiting that advantage.
